Fundamentals of Tool Design by John Nee

Learn how tool designers use the CAD system to produce models and detailed drawings, as well as carry out design analysis, simulation and prototypes. Features are expanded explanations of such state-of-the-art CAD-based design technologies as 3D solid modeling and rapid prototyping. You'll see examples of quick change tooling and workholding designs. This book also details advances in automated tool handling, bar coding for electronic tool identification, laser setting of tool lengths, AGV's in tool control, and tool designs for NC. You'll get tooling ideas from examples of modular tooling systems, mounted modular tooling, tooling blocks, and tooling cubes.
